Understanding important legal and medical terms can help you navigate your case with confidence.
Liability refers to the legal responsibility of a party for causing harm or injury to another person.
Damages are the monetary compensation awarded to a plaintiff for losses suffered due to an injury or wrongdoing.
Negligence is the failure to exercise reasonable care, resulting in harm to another person.
Medical records include documentation of medical history, treatments, diagnoses, and prognosis relevant to your injury claim.

Compensation can include medical expenses, rehabilitation costs, lost wages, and damages for pain and suffering. It is designed to cover the full impact of your injury, including future care needs. Working with a knowledgeable attorney ensures you pursue all applicable damages.
Minnesota law generally allows up to six years to file a personal injury claim, but earlier action is crucial to preserve evidence and meet procedural requirements. Our attorneys can guide you to file within the appropriate timeframe for your case.
While you can pursue a claim on your own, having legal representation greatly improves your chances of a full recovery. Lawyers understand the complexities of spinal cord injury cases and can negotiate effectively with insurers.
Minnesota follows a comparative fault rule, which means your compensation might be reduced by your percentage of fault. An attorney can help demonstrate your share and protect your interests during negotiations.
Pain and suffering damages are calculated based on injury severity, long-term impact, and how the injury affects your daily life. These damages are subjective but important to recover for the overall hardship endured.
Strong evidence includes detailed medical records, accident reports, witness statements, and expert testimony. The more comprehensive your documentation, the stronger your case will be.
Many spinal cord injury claims are resolved through settlements, which can be faster and less stressful than court. However, if negotiations fail, litigation remains an option to pursue justice.
Most spinal cord injury lawyers work on a contingency fee basis, meaning you pay only if you win. This arrangement makes legal support accessible without upfront costs.
Case duration varies based on complexity, negotiation, and court schedules. While some settle within months, others may take years. Our firm strives to resolve cases efficiently without compromising results.
After a spinal cord injury, prioritize medical care and document all treatment. Avoid giving statements to insurance companies without legal counsel. Contact an attorney promptly to protect your rights and start the legal process.
